Spectating fee??? Oh god no…I could say something that would make fun of another event that went on recently that did that…but I won’t lol.

GAMME is a full Exposition, Event, Convention and Concert Tradeshow for the Gaming Industry & Community. We have a huge lineup of events, we have our admission fee (for most of you in the community its what’s called a venue fee i guess…)

Each game has its own $10 entry fee to compete (how the pot works is on the original post).

I have heard of events doing a “spectating fee” on top of admission fees…

we don’t do that.

If your question is geared toward a second person coming in with you, yes she will have to pay for the admission of the event. Our admission badges give access to the bulk of the conventions panels, events, and the Jamspace Concert Stage where we will have quite a few JRock Bands and Video Game Music groups performing.
